Dave, on 4/7 you answered a question about Vince humiliating WCW. In your response, you said Vince should have built up WCW. You’ve said this before, many times. My question is, how can you expect Vince to build up WCW? About a year ago, you answered a question about why there was never a WCW reunion show. If a reunion show wouldn’t fly, how could a full-fledged company expect to be a success? A few years ago, if memory serves correct, you answered a question to the effect of “WCW fans wouldn’t want Vince producing ‘their’ show”. Right. If you’ll recall, we rejected Vince back in 1984, and we would have done the same in 2001 or any other time.  I grew up in an NWA hotbed (East Tennessee between Knoxville and Johnson City), and having interacted with other former members of the WCW Universe, it’s clear that not too many fans miss WCW. I sure don’t, after the joke it became. Also, after WCW closed, the ratings for Raw went down.  You’ve said similar things about Jim Crockett building up the UWF. How? Both promotions were sinking.  Moreover, the WWE Universe is loyal to WWE and WWE only. Look at the relaunch of ECW and how that turned out.  WCW is dead. Let it rest in peace.

Comments like this make me sigh. How do you build up WCW when it’s owned by WWE? Easy, sign the top guys that were left and book them to be strong against WWE talent. Have WCW guys beat WWE guys, and vice versa. Make it so that both brands are strong, and then you can market them independently, with inter-promotional matches at the big shows like WrestleMania and SummerSlam. You would have watched if they booked WCW they way you liked it before it went downhill. I am sure there are some fans that would “never support Vince no matter what” but most people aren’t that bullheaded. They wouldn’t cut their nose off to spite their face.
